A Brief Overview





Responsible for the timely and accurate assignment of diagnostic and procedural codes for a variety of outpatient charts for multiple facilities within Avera Health. Accurate abstracting, along with other reporting and editing functions is also a major responsibility. The Coder II works independently to meet quality and production goals for the position with occasional guidance from other professional staff.




What you will do





Review all aspects of a patient's clinical documentation in order to identify the appropriate sequence of ICD-10-CM, CPT, and HCPCS diagnosis and procedure codes for assigned patient charts across Avera's facilities. Understands ICD-10-CM, CPT and HCPC codes in depth, and be willing to update that knowledge through research or other educational opportunities. The Coder II focuses on determining the appropriate APC/EAPC and/or medical coding for a variety of outpatient patient types including but not limited to, ER, ancillaries, imaging, lab, PT, OT, SP and/or dialysis in the outpatient service line. Be willing on occasion to serve as a subject matter expert for other health professionals within Avera on these topics. Query physicians and clinical documentation staff to ensure a full capture of the clinical record. Assist with or lead communication between health information management, billing, and providers as needed. . Maintains personal quality and production statistics in accordance to service line standards for a Coder 2.
